The Challenge — A Fully Operational Hotel, Zero Room for Downtime

Deploying network and security infrastructure inside a live, guest-facing hotel property comes with constraints that office or factory rollouts don't face:

  • No tolerance for guest-facing disruption: Cabling, drilling, and equipment mounting had to be scheduled around occupied rooms, ongoing events, and active front-desk hours.
  • Fragmented systems, one vendor needed: Networking, CCTV, access control, biometric attendance, and telephony are typically handled by separate vendors — creating accountability gaps and slower issue resolution.
  • Staff access & attendance tracking: The property needed a reliable way to monitor staff entry points and track attendance without relying on manual registers.
  • Aggressive timeline: The entire scope — passive cabling, active networking, surveillance, access control, and IP telephony — needed to go from design to fully commissioned in 15 days.

The Scope — Network, Security, Access & Communications in One Rollout

Layerix Networking Experts delivered a turnkey hospitality infrastructure solution covering:

Structured Cabling (CommScope Cat6)

End-to-end CommScope Cat6 UTP cable runs terminated into a 24-port loaded D-Link patch panel mounted in a 9U wall-mount rack, complete with horizontal cable manager, RJ45 CAT6 keystone jacks, D-Link patch cords, and professional cable labelling for fast future troubleshooting.

CCTV Surveillance

WiFi-based cameras installed for entrance monitoring, each equipped with a 256GB microSD card for continuous on-device footage storage — giving the property dependable visibility at key access points.

Access Control & Biometric Attendance

ESSL MB160 biometric attendance terminal, electromagnetic door lock, Mifare RFID cards, and an exit switch — installed and configured to secure staff-only areas and digitize attendance tracking. Provided complimentary as part of the Layerix solution package.

IP Telephony & Intercom (Grandstream)

Grandstream UCM6301 IP PBX/EPABX system with 1 FXO + 1 FXS ports, scalable up to 500 users, paired with Grandstream GRP2601W wireless IP handsets — enabling reliable internal communication across departments and floors.

Enterprise WiFi 6 (Aruba)

Ceiling-mount Aruba AP21 (2x2 MIMO) and AP25 (4x4 MIMO) WiFi 6 access points deployed for high-density guest and staff coverage, delivering fast, stable wireless connectivity throughout the property.

Active Networking & Installation

TP-Link SG2428P 24-port PoE+ managed switch with 4×1G SFP uplinks powering APs and cameras, paired with a TP-Link ER605 multi-WAN load balancer and DHCP server. Full installation, configuration, testing, commissioning, and staff handover documentation included.

15-Day Rapid Delivery Timeline

Unlike phased multi-month rollouts, the Ramanashree Hotels & Resorts project was compressed into a single, tightly sequenced 15-day engagement — passive infrastructure, security systems, and communications were planned to run in parallel tracks so the property could go live on the full system almost immediately.

Days 1–5Structured Cabling, Rack & CCTV Backbone

Laying the Foundation

Layerix engineers surveyed the property, planned cable pathways through PVC conduit and trunking, and installed the 9U wall-mount rack with the 24-port loaded patch panel as the central termination point.

Cable Pathways & Termination

CommScope Cat6 UTP cable routed through PVC conduit and trunking, terminated at CAT6 RJ45 keystone jacks and the D-Link 24-port loaded patch panel.

Rack & Cable Management

9U wall-mount rack installed with horizontal cable manager, ensuring a clean, serviceable equipment room from day one.

CCTV Back Boxes

5"x5" CCTV back boxes mounted at entrance points ahead of camera installation, keeping wiring concealed and protected.

Professional Labelling

Every cable run and patch panel port labelled with a consistent scheme for fast future identification and troubleshooting.

Days 6–10Access Control, Biometric & IP Telephony

Securing Staff Areas & Enabling Internal Communication

With the cabling backbone in place, Layerix moved to staff-area access control, attendance automation, and the hotel's internal telephony backbone.

Biometric Attendance

ESSL MB160 biometric terminal installed and configured for digital staff attendance tracking, replacing manual registers — provided complimentary by Layerix.

Access Control Hardware

Electromagnetic door lock, Mifare RFID cards, and exit switch installed at restricted staff entry points for secure, auditable access.

Entrance CCTV Cameras

WiFi cameras mounted at entrance points with 256GB microSD storage, providing continuous on-device recording for monitoring foot traffic.

IP PBX & Wireless Handsets

Grandstream UCM6301 EPABX configured with FXO/FXS lines for up to 500 users, paired with GRP2601W wireless IP handsets for department-to-department calls.

Days 11–15WiFi 6, Switching & Final Commissioning

Going Live — Wireless Coverage, Network Backbone & Handover

The final stretch brought the active networking layer online, validated every system end to end, and handed the property a fully documented, trained, and commissioned infrastructure.

Aruba WiFi 6 Rollout

Aruba AP21 (2x2 MIMO) and AP25 (4x4 MIMO) ceiling-mount access points installed for guest and staff WiFi 6 coverage across the property.

PoE Switching & Load Balancing

TP-Link SG2428P 24-port PoE+ managed switch with 4×1G SFP uplinks deployed alongside a TP-Link ER605 multi-WAN load balancer and DHCP server for resilient connectivity.

System Testing & Commissioning

End-to-end validation of CCTV recording, biometric attendance, access control, IP telephony call routing, and WiFi coverage and roaming.

Training & Handover Documentation

On-site staff training covering biometric/access control operation, IP phone usage, and basic troubleshooting, backed by complete handover documentation.

Why Integrated IT Infrastructure Matters for Hotels & Resorts

Hospitality properties run on guest trust — and guest trust depends on systems that work invisibly in the background: stable WiFi for guests, secure surveillance at entrances, controlled staff access, and dependable internal communication between front desk, housekeeping, and management. A single point of failure in any of these areas can directly affect guest experience and staff efficiency.

For Ramanashree Hotels & Resorts, consolidating structured cabling, CCTV, access control, biometric attendance, IP telephony, and enterprise WiFi 6 into one Layerix-delivered rollout means fewer vendors to coordinate, faster issue resolution, and a foundation built for future expansion — whether that's additional rooms, banquet facilities, or guest-facing smart amenities.
